Transaction 5e2d695bf604049f90587bbfa0eadce7024edce88fdcd8bed582fe2f789709c0

block
4539624afc9353708d7b62283904322dd0dfdd77de65d56a4cb1e76bb1c768f2

6 Inputs

2 Outputs